C# windows phone silverlight 8应用程序系统托盘颜色更改

C# windows phone silverlight 8应用程序系统托盘颜色更改,c#,xaml,silverlight,windows-phone-8,C#,Xaml,Silverlight,Windows Phone 8,我正在制作一个windows phone silverlight 8应用程序。我想通过应用程序更改顶部系统托盘的颜色,即;在页面之间的转换期间以及启动屏幕可见时。有办法吗?请告诉我有没有 我已经知道如何在特定页面上更改颜色,但在页面转换和启动屏幕期间,该颜色不会应用。我想要下列颜色 背景:#244421 前景:白色 提前感谢。您可以对所有页面执行以下操作(或通过代码): <phone:PhoneApplicationPage ... shell:SystemTray.IsV

我正在制作一个windows phone silverlight 8应用程序。我想通过应用程序更改顶部系统托盘的颜色,即;在页面之间的转换期间以及启动屏幕可见时。有办法吗?请告诉我有没有

我已经知道如何在特定页面上更改颜色,但在页面转换和启动屏幕期间,该颜色不会应用。我想要下列颜色

背景:#244421 前景:白色

提前感谢。

您可以对所有页面执行以下操作(或通过代码):

<phone:PhoneApplicationPage
    ...
    shell:SystemTray.IsVisible="True"
    shell:SystemTray.BackgroundColor="#FF244421"
    shell:SystemTray.ForegroundColor="White">


或者您可以尝试定义资源。

正如我已经说过的,这只适用于一个特定页面,我已经这样做了,但我想在整个应用程序中应用它,包括页面转换和应用程序启动屏幕。谢谢你